The ash carried by the rain could be the cause of the death of fish in the Duero in Gondomar

The appearance of dead fish in the Duero River, next to the Gramido WWTP, in Gondomar, could be related to the ashes from the fires that heavy rains dragged into the water, the Porto Maritime Police reported this Monday.

At the weekend, dozens of fish appeared dead in the river, in Gramido, and, according to the captain of the Douro, Rui Lampreia, This is the third time this has happened at that location. of the Porto district.

In Lusa, Rui Lampreia confirmed that the The Maritime Police “is trying to determine the causes of this situation” that, he said, “It could have to do with the ashes from the fires. [que se fizeram sentir nas últimas semanas de setembro] that the heavy rains [das semanas seguintes] “They will have dragged them into the water.”

“Now is the time to investigate the causes and clean up. There is no evidence of a spill”, said.

Regarding cleaning, the Duero manager pointed out that the Gondomar Chamber is in charge of it.

A source from the municipality led by socialist Marco Martins assured Lusa that the Gramido WWTP “has complied with the discharge conditions imposed in the respective license,” “a fact that can be attested to by the results of the analytical control that are sent to the competent entities each month.”
